<p><a href="http://cbs2chicago.com/bios/mike.flannery.wbbm.9.291863.html">Mike Flannery&#8217;s</a> report on how <a href="http://cbs2chicago.com/politics/exposing.rod.blagojevich.2.598424.html">Gov. Rod Blagojevich goes to Blackhawks games</a> instead of being present in Springfield for mass-transit funding legislative action has gathered quite a bit of attention. And it&#8217;s deserved. After all, when was the last time you remember your local nightly news devoted 7 minutes and 55 seconds to a single-topic story dealing with a politician that didn&#8217;t involve a scandal or election? My understanding is that this sort of thing is unheard of or at least rare in TV news.</p>
<p>While many are <a href="http://thecapitolfaxblog.com/2007/11/28/live-cbs-2-broadcast/#comments">drawing their own conclusions</a> about how Blagojevich&#8217;s stay-at-home governing style is affecting important issues like the CTA, I thought this wouldn&#8217;t be a bad time to look at the lighter side. For instance, how has his Facebook popularity fared? (Please note, you&#8217;ll need a <a href="http://facebook.com">Facebook</a> account to view some links.)</p>
<p>Blagojevich is the sole member of the Facebook group <a href="http://uis.facebook.com/group.php?gid=5065812324">&#8220;I Support Healthcare,&#8221;</a> of which he is the creator. </p>
<p align="center"><a href="http://kiyoshimartinez.com/images/blagojevich-healthcare.jpg"><img src="http://kiyoshimartinez.com/images/blagojevich-onlymember.jpg"></a><br />
(Click for the full-size group page)</p>
<p>The group&#8217;s profile makes this statement:</p>
<blockquote><p>&#8220;This group is for people who want to work to make affordable, quality healthcare for everyone a reality.&#8221;</p></blockquote>
<p>Despite having 2,148 &#8220;Friends of Blagojevich&#8221; that support him on his <a href="http://uis.facebook.com/person.php?id=2334330725">Facebook profile</a>, the governor is alone in supporting healthcare. </p>
<p align="center"><a href="http://kiyoshimartinez.com/images/blagojevich-facebook.jpg"><img src="http://kiyoshimartinez.com/images/blagojevich-facebook-tb.jpg"></a><br />
(Click to see a full-size image)</p>
<p>That&#8217;s right. Not a single of his supporters on Facebook has joined his group to support healthcare. </p>
<p>How can his lack of support on Facebook be explained? Could this be a result of his &#8220;<a href="http://cbs2chicago.com/politics/exposing.rod.blagojevich.2.598424.html">inaccessibility</a>&#8221; by not checking his profile often enough and posting on his supporter&#8217;s walls? Is this a sign of his &#8220;<a href="http://cbs2chicago.com/politics/exposing.rod.blagojevich.2.598424.html">poor skills at building relationships</a>&#8221; surfacing not only in Springfield, but also in the complicated world of Web 2.0? Is his &#8220;<a href="http://cbs2chicago.com/politics/exposing.rod.blagojevich.2.598424.html">lack of interest in details</a>&#8221; of items in his supporters&#8217; <a href="http://blog.facebook.com/blog.php?post=2207967130">News Feed</a> updates driving people away from Facebook groups he creates?</p>
<p>I should point out that Rod&#8217;s birthday is coming up in 11 days, so maybe some of his closest 2,148 supporters on Facebook can post on his wall and join his &#8220;I Support Healthcare&#8221; group as a birthday gift.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The <a href="http://www.sj-r.com/sections/news/stories/103924.asp">State Journal-Register</a> is reporting that Illinois is now taking bids to have a single soda supplier for all of its vending machines, including the three University of Illinois campuses. </p>
<p>Right now at Urbana campus, the contracted company is Coca Cola. You can&#8217;t escape it. While some people were really <a href="http://caccuc.blogspot.com/">upset about that Coke contract</a>, I personally didn&#8217;t mind having Barq&#8217;s Root Beer available in the vending machines. But what really bugged me was the price of soda. It was outrageous. You couldn&#8217;t get a can of soda for 50 cents anywhere, which basically meant you had to put in a dollar and get back 35 cents. </p>
<p><img src="http://upload.wikimedia.org/wikipedia/en/thumb/6/60/Faygo.jpg/150px-Faygo.jpg" vspace="10" hspace="10" align="right">I&#8217;m pretty sick of paying these outlandish prices for soda (or, if you prefer, pop) and I&#8217;m rooting for Illinois to bring <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Faygo">Faygo</a> to the masses of this state. </p>
<p>Faygo is a soda for the person on a budget. It&#8217;s cheap. It tastes great and there&#8217;s a variety of flavors. <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Faygo#Faygo">Just look at the list</a> of brands they offer! Can you tell me that you don&#8217;t want to try Key Lime Pie or Pineapple Orange? And how about Cletis? I don&#8217;t know what flavor that is, but I want it in a vending machine at the Illini Union. It&#8217;s pretty clear to me that Illinois deserves a variety of fizzy beverages in its buildings that rises to the level of Faygo branded drinks. From personal experience, I can tell you that their Lemon-Lime soda is delicious and comes at a thrifty price.</p>
<p><img src="http://www.vh1.com/shared/media/images/movies/people/i/insane_clown_posse/150x223.jpg" vspace="10" hspace="10" align="right">Want further proof that Faygo is the right choice for Illinois? Well, it just so happens to be endorsed by the famous rap group <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Insane_Clown_Posse">Insane Clown Posse</a>. That&#8217;s right, the group that brought you such singles as &#8220;Santa&#8217;s a Fat Bitch&#8221; and &#8220;Fuck the World&#8221; has promoted the Faygo brand extensively. Who does Coca Cola have promoting them? <a href="http://www.imdb.com/name/nm0004778/">Adrien Brody</a>. Lame. Who&#8217;s advertising for Pepsi? <a href="http://www.imdb.com/name/nm0004856/">Carson Daley</a>. Even more lame. With ICP and Faygo, Illinois will have instant respect of the <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Juggalo">Juggalo</a> nation for choosing a refreshing soft drink at a honest price.</p>
<p>So, I&#8217;m calling it: Faygo For Illinois! </p>
